Transaction 8906472aef2e1ffca3724dff467fc893b0b565b1c836e9cc047307d30b41ad9a

1 Input
2 Outputs
  • 8906472aef2e1ffca3724dff467fc893b0b565b1c836e9cc047307d30b41ad9a:0
  • value  158352
    address  34MXtaHuykLZ98gY2bT3YfTnZMQic6sfNx
  • 8906472aef2e1ffca3724dff467fc893b0b565b1c836e9cc047307d30b41ad9a:1
  • value  17982600
    address  38PjKfrMuAsmQiDcjABbLAcVEXrFDRNKUA